9. Submit your video carefully
We may never watch your video if the link is submitted incorrectly. Applicants must submit their video as either a YouTube or Google Drive link. You can submit a listed or unlisted YouTube link or link to a video stored on Google Drive that is accessible to anyone with the link.
If you’re using YouTube, you must submit the link provided once the video is posted. Do not share the link created while the video is in production. The production link cannot be viewed by anyone other than you.
